SUMMARY:"After God: Contemporary Continental Philosophy of Religion"
DESCRIPTION:A lecture by Richard Kearney (Boston College). Professor Kearney holds the Charles B. Seelig Chair of Philosophy at Boston College and has served as a Visiting Professor at University College Dublin\,   the University of Paris (Sorbonne)\, the Australian Catholic University\,   and the University of Nice. \nThis talk will discuss the new “religious turn” in contemporary continental thought. Citing such figures as Levinas\,   Derrida and Ricoeur\, the question is posed: how do we rethink God after the death of God? Beyond the poles of dogmatic theism and atheism\, a third option will be explored: ana-theism. \nClick here for more information.

SUMMARY:Catholic On Purpose: The Evangelization Plan for San Jose\, Presented by Father Joe Kim
DESCRIPTION:Father Joe is the Parochial Vicar at Holy Spirit Parish in San Jose. Having graduated from St. Francis Cabrini School\, Saratoga High School\, and what he calls the finest public institution in the US\, the University of California at Berkeley\, his career in engineering took a different turn in 2005 when he decided to test a persistent call to priesthood and entered St. Patrick’s Seminary. Fr. Joe was ordained in 2010 by Bishop Patrick McGrath. \nSince his ordination\, Fr. Joe has been involved with youth ministries and he\, along with the priests of San Jose\, were asking\, “Where are the young people?” After two years of developing strategies with the help of the National Study of Youth and Religion\, he was made chair of the evangelization effort of the Diocese of San Jose by Bishop McGrath in 2013. That effort is called “Catholic on Purpose”. SUMMARY:Discernment: A Silent Retreat for Women
DESCRIPTION:Ignatius of Loyola said that discernment is the interpretation of the “motions of the soul.” These interior movements consist of many things: thoughts\,   emotions\, desires\, repulsions\, attractions. Spiritual discernment involves becoming sensitive to these movements\, reflecting on them\, and understanding where they come from and where they lead us. We will spend time exploring how to be more attentive in prayer\, to recognize the movements of our soul\, and see more clearly how God calls us every day. \nCall Carmel Smith to register – space is limited!
